C-20 User Manual Gimbal Modes There are six operating modes of the C-20D as below: FPV – Angle Control (FPVM-ANGL) The input control value to the gimbal corresponds to its rotation angle. When the input control value is 0, the gimbal's pitch and roll axes follow the carrier's movements with eliminating slight shaking.

C-20 User Manual Return-to-Center (GOTO-ZERO) In this mode, the camera lens maintains horizontal forward orientation. The gimbal becomes non-controllable in this state. OrthoView (LOOK-DOWN) In this mode, the camera lens maintains vertically downward orientation. The gimbal becomes non-controllable in this state. Gimbal Sensitivity The higher the sensitivity is, the quicker the response of the gimbal to follow the motion of the carrier, but the less it eliminates the carrier's wobble.

C-20 User Manual After disabling the tilt protection, the gimbal may work abnormally when the attitude angle of the carrier is large. Parameter Tuning For cameras with larger moment of inertia, mounting them on the gimbal may result in gimbal shaking. In such cases, increasing the gain value can enhance stabilization effects.
